Answer to Question 1

Answer: The ideal answer should include:
1. Both use line that is autographic, that is, recognizably their own.
2. Van Gogh's line is loose, free, expressive and energetic, applied with thick, bold strokes of impasto.
3. In paintings such as The Starry Night, Van Gogh expressed deep emotions that he described as almost a cry of anguish.
4. Le Witt's line expresses a different personality. In works such as Wall Drawing No. 681 C, his line is precise, controlled, mathematical, and rationally organized,.

Answer to Question 2

Answer: The ideal answer should include:
1. Nu-Wa is the Chinese creation goddess, who is worshiped as the intermediary between men and women, the giver of children, and the inventor of marriage.
2. To create humans, she began molding each one individually. That became tedious, so she dipped a rope in mud and swung it, covering the earth with lumps of mud.
3. The handmade figurines became the wealthy and noble; those that arose from the mud were the poor and common.
4. Hung Liu uses different lines, both gestural and controlled, dripped and carefully drawn, to imply the full story of creation.
